Fixed-rate loans offer predictable repayments with a stable interest rate through the term, making budgeting easier. This option remains popular in Bartlett where steady costs help buyers plan ahead. Learn more about Fixed Rate Mortgages in New Jersey for comparable insights.
Variable rates adjust periodically, often linked to market fluctuations. These loans may start lower but can vary, suitable for those comfortable with some rate flexibility.
For properties that exceed typical loan limits, jumbo loans provide larger borrowing amounts with specialized qualification criteria. See our Jumbo Mortgage Lending in Illinois page for more details.
FHA loans offer government-backed options with lower down payments, ideal for first home buyers and those with moderate credit scores. Find out more on our FHA Mortgage Lending in New Jersey page.
VA loans support eligible veterans and active military personnel with benefits such as no down payment. Visit VA Loan Services in Illinois to explore eligibility.

Loan repayments depend on interest rates, term length, and loan type. Factors such as loan-to-value ratio (LVR), credit history, and income influence your borrowing options. Property use—whether owner-occupied or investment—also affects lenders' assessment criteria. Upfront costs may include application fees, valuation charges, and government transfer duties applicable in Illinois.
Broker fees are usually paid by lenders but understanding all charges helps you budget effectively. Government fees like stamp duty vary by location, so local knowledge is crucial. For help with potential down payments, see Down Payment Assistance in Bartlett.

Preparing for a home purchase loan involves gathering recent income documents like pay slips or tax returns, proof of employment, and bank statements showing deposits and liabilities. Improving your credit score and reducing outstanding debts can strengthen your application. A higher deposit generally provides more loan options and potentially better terms. A mortgage broker provides access to a broad lender network, offering more loan choices and personalised advice compared to a single bank's products. Brokers can compare multiple options to find suitable terms and rates.
Pre-approval can take from a few hours to a few days depending on your documentation and lender processing times. It helps outline your borrowing capacity early on.
Typical documents include proof of income, employment history, bank statements, identification, and details of existing debts or liabilities.
Lenders review credit reports to assess risk. Good credit improves options, while issues may limit choices or require additional documentation.
LMI is insurance protecting lenders when a borrower’s deposit is below a certain threshold. It typically adds to upfront or monthly costs.
Fixed rates remain constant for a set period, offering payment stability. Variable rates fluctuate with market changes, which might reduce or increase repayments.

Settlement is when the property ownership and funds transfer officially. Your lender pays the loan amount to the seller, finalising the purchase.
